原文:「C基础」位运算

. 原码 补码 反码 初学者只做了解即可 见 张子秋的博客 无论正负数,在内存中存储的都是补码 正数:反码 原码 补码 负数:反码 原码 补码 反码 . amp 按位 与 AND 功能:对应的两个二进位均为 时,结果为 ,否则 为 例子: amp amp ,即 amp 规律:二进制中与 amp 保持原位,与 amp 为 . 按位 或 OR 功能:对应的两个二进位只要有一个为 时,结果为 ,否则 ...

2016-01-14 11:39 0 1817 推荐指数:

查看详情

运算 | (一)运算基础入门

前言 运算是基于整数的二进制表示进行的运算,即运算时是考虑整数对应的二进制表示,并对二进制每一所考虑的运算。常用的运算符共 6 种,分别为与(&)、或(|)、异或(^)、取反(~)、左移(<<)、右移(>>)和无符号右移(>>>,只有部分语言 ...

Sun Oct 03 17:30:00 CST 2021 0 164
C++运算

运算应用口诀 清零取反要用与,某位置一可用或 若要取反和交换,轻轻松松用异或 移位运算 要点 1 它们都是双目运算符,两个运算分量都是整形,结果也是整形。 2 " < <" 左移:右边空出的上补0,左边的将从字头挤掉,其值相当于乘2。 3 ">>"右移 ...

Sun Mar 17 05:36:00 CST 2013 0 4445
C++运算

运算是指按二进制进行的运算。在系统软件中,常常需要处理二进制的问题。C语言提供了6个位操作运算符。这些运算符只能用于整型操作数,即只能用于带符号或无符号的char,short,int与long类型。 C语言提供的运算符列表: 运算 ...

Mon Dec 30 07:14:00 CST 2019 0 3516
C语言运算

C语言运算详解 运算是指按二进制进行的运算。在系统软件中,常常需要处理二进制的问题。C语言提供了6个位操作运算符。这些运算符只能用于整型操作数,即只能用于带符号或无符号的char,short,int与long类型。 C语言提供的运算符列表: 运算符含义描述 & ...

Sun Nov 15 19:43:00 CST 2015 0 4103
C#运算

简简单单学会C#运算 一、理解运算 要学会运算,首先要清楚什么是运算?程序中的所有内容在计算机内存中都是以二进制的形式储存的(即:0或1),运算就是直接对在内存中的二进制数的每位进行运算操作 二、理解数字进制 上面提到了二进制,除了二进制,我们还有很多的进制,下面列举一些常见 ...

Mon Jun 27 18:38:00 CST 2016 0 1523
C#运算

(详解1) 在C#中可以对整型运算对象按进行逻辑运算。按进行逻辑运算的意义是:依次取被运算对象的每个位,进行逻辑运算,每个位的逻辑运算结果是结果值的每个位。C#支持的逻辑运算符如表2.9所示。 运算 ...

Mon Jul 30 19:43:00 CST 2012 5 29523
C++运算

①. 将数字的第x位置1(注意是从0开始记位数的)       a |= 1 << x ②. 将数字的第x位置0       a &= ~(1 << x) ③ ...

Tue Dec 19 22:59:00 CST 2017 0 1110
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M